What happened

Landlord applied for an order to terminate the tenancy and evict Tenant due to failure to pay rent. The application was filed after the Tenant failed to meet a condition specified in a previous consent order.

The ruling

The tenancy is terminated effective January 15, 2022. The Tenant must pay the Landlord $4,671.35, which represents the rent owing up to September 30, 2021, less the rent deposit and interest. The Tenant must also pay $33.85 per day for compensation for use of the unit starting October 1, 2021 until the Tenant vacates or is evicted.
